MAST Update Week Three (Sunday, November 26, 2023)

11/26/2023

 
MAST Update Week Three
Sunday, November 26, 2023 
Good Evening MAST Families:
I hope everyone had a wonderful Thanksgiving break. Hyland is blowing thousands of gallons of water into the air every hour as they try to make as much snow as possible during this cold stretch. I received word this morning that they will be closed Monday through Thursday this week and that we should watch for an announcement later in the week regarding their plans for opening. I remain optimistic that they will open on Friday, December 1. If they do, we will ski both Friday afternoon/evening and Saturday morning.

I.  Dry-land Training Continues Monday through Thursday.
4:30-6PM at Washburn Stadium. Bring a jacket, hat, gloves, athletic shoes, layers of athletic clothing with shorts underneath in case we ending up training inside the school for part or all of the session. And don’t forget a water bottle.

II.  Apparel IS Ready For Pick UP!!!
If you ordered MAST Apparel, it is ready pick up TOMORROW. PLEASE PICK UP your apparel at the end of dry-land training on Monday, November 27th. Everyone should be attending dry-land, so there should be no apparel orders to re-load into Coryn’s car at 6:10PM tomorrow night.
Thank you to Coryn Petersen for working with the captains to produce and manage our apparel sale this year. Coryn has done a magnificent job.

III.  LAST CALL: Giants Ridge Camp
If you are planning on attending, please register THIS WEEK. Registration will close at 11:59PM on Friday, December 1.  
Camp Information and Registration Link: Click Here

IV.   Supplemental Training #1: Saturday, December 2, 2:30-10:30PM.
Our first Supplemental Training Session will be held on Saturday, December 2 at Wild Mt. This could be our first, second or third training session on-snow, depending on when Hyland opens. Consequently, we will be doing more directed free skiing than gate training. Nonetheless, we hope to be able to set some short sectional drill courses of brushes, stubbies, and panel gs gates.  
Cost: $60 includes bus transportation, coaching, and lift ticket. Bring a water bottle and a sack supper. (We take a short break for supper. We do not want you spending time waiting in line to order ski area dinner so bring your own supper.)
Here is a link to register for our first supplemental training session:
Dec 2 Supplemental Training Registration

​V.  Sunday, December 3, 7PM: Parent Race Worker Training Webinar
Parents: please attend the race worker training on Sunday, Dec 3 at 7PM via Zoom. This training is designed to introduce you to the various race worker roles that parents will be asked to fill at every race of our season and give you some baseline skills to get started. Please set this time aside and join the training so we can provide our athletes with high quality race experiences.
Here is a link to join the meeting: Dec 3 Parent Race Worker Training Webinar

VI.  Sunday, December 10,  4-7PM: Parent Social at Dual Citizen Brewery
Save the Date.  Details to come.

We will be skiing soon. Keep up the hard work in dryland. We will continue to work on developing the six fundamental skills of ski technique off the snow so that these skills will come more easily to you once we get on snow.
Mark

MAST Update Week Two (Sunday, November 19, 2023)

11/19/2023

 
MAST Update Week Two
Sunday, November 19, 2023

Good Evening MAST Families:

We had a very good first week of dry-land training. Under the lights in the stadium on field turf is an awesome venue for running, cutting, jumping, leaping, striding and hurdling. The athletes put forth great effort. It was fun to watch you improve your footwork and movement patterns. Thank you for giving us your best effort. And on Saturday, we had a great turnout for both retreat sessions. We shared a lot of information and you were terrific participants. Hopefully you found the sessions useful. A big thank you to the coaches for your good work and to all the athletes for your attention and participation.

Dry-land Training Continues Monday and Tuesday.
4:30-6PM at Washburn Stadium. Temps will be cooler so no more shorts. Bring hat, gloves and jacket. Once the sun goes down it will get cold quickly.

Apparel IS Ready For Pick UP!!!
When: Monday and Tuesday at the conclusion of practice (6PM).
Where: Look for the off-white Suburban on the East side of the parking lot off 49th Street.
If you are out of town on Monday and Tuesday, you will be able to pick up your apparel the week after Thanksgiving.  Details to come.

Giants Ridge Camp
We have 57 athletes registered for camp. If you are planning on attending, please register sooner than later. Registration will close on or before December 1, depending on numbers.
Camp Information and Registration Link: Click Here

Supplemental Training #1: Saturday, December 2, 2:30-10:30PM.
Once we know with certainty that Wild Mt will be open for us to train on December 2nd at Wild, I will send out a link to register. Watch for an email later this week or in the Week Three Update.

Sunday, December 3, 7PM: Parent Race Worker Training Webinar
Please set this time aside so we can beef up our race day volunteer corp. Attached is a document detailing all the race worker and race official positions with job descriptions. As you can see, it takes A LOT of race workers to hold a WELL RUN race. Do not be intimated by the job descriptions or your lack of experience with ski racing. We will train you. Race workers have a great view of the action and some are right in the middle of the athletes as they prepare for their race runs and cheer on their teammates.

Sunday, December 10,  4-7PM: Parent Social at Dual Citizen Brewery
Save the Date.  Details to come.

Since Hyland will not be opening this week, you will have five days off over Thanksgiving break. Sometime on Tuesday I will send you some "homework" to get you ready for getting on snow...  I promise it will be fun. I would also strongly encourage you to continue working out over break. Give your body at least thirty minutes of continuous exercise four of the five days: run, hill climbs, bike, circuits.

We have some colder temperature moving in. As soon as Hyland opens, we will ski. I look forward to seeing you on Monday and Tuesday at dry-land.

Be grateful.   
Mark
